Title: The Innovative Contributions of Donald H. Lorenz
Introduction: Donald H. Lorenz, based in Basking Ridge, NJ, has made significant strides in the field of polymer chemistry. With an impressive portfolio of 45 patents, Lorenz has become a notable figure among inventors in the industry. His work primarily focuses on innovative compositions that integrate various polymer materials for diverse applications.
Latest Patents: Among Lorenz's most recent patents are two remarkable inventions. The first is titled "Gels formed by the interaction of polyvinylpyrrolidone with chitosan derivatives," which presents a dermatologically-compatible composition comprising a hydrophilic gel made up of a blend of chitosan and a hydrophilic poly(N-vinyl lactam) with a K value of less than 60. The second patent focuses on "Adhesive compositions including polyvinylpyrrolidone acrylic acid," detailing a composition that includes a cross-linked salt of polyvinylpyrrolidone with ring-opened pyrrolidone groups, an acrylic acid-containing or methacrylic acid-containing polymer, and an amine-containing polymer. This composition serves as a pressure-sensitive adhesive, boasting excellent tack and the ability to be peeled from a surface without causing damage.
Career Highlights: Throughout his career, Lorenz has held influential positions in renowned companies, including GAF Corporation and Hydromer, Inc. His contributions to these organizations have been pivotal in advancing their product offerings and expanding their technological capabilities.
Collaborations: Lorenz has collaborated with prominent individuals in his field, notably Bruce A. Gruber and Earl P. Williams. Together, they have worked on various projects that emphasize innovation in polymer applications and have contributed to several of his patents.
